Of Course Omni-Man Is Playable in Invincible VS on PS5 1

There’s absolutely no way Invincible VS was going to release without Omni-Man, so here’s confirmation of his inclusion in the playable roster and some gameplay footage of him in action.

And yes, by the way, voice actor J.K. Simmons will reprise his role as the character.

His official blurb, as shared by developer Quarter Up, is as follows:

“A versatile and brutal fighter, Omni-Man is an excellent pick for or against any team composition. His versatile move set offers options at all ranges: he can apply pressure from a distance with his concussive blast, punish reckless advances with anti-air tools, or close the gap in an instant with his sudden and devastating takedowns. Balanced, efficient and relentless, Omni-Man is a top-tier ‘point’ character for players who want to set the pace from the very first hit.”

This isn’t the first time Omni-Man has featured in a fighting game, of course, because he was recently included as a DLC character in Mortal Kombat 1.

This new game, from ex-Killer Instinct veterans, is very different to NetherRealm Studios’ offering, though, so while there are obvious similarities in his move set, he’s likely to play very differently here.

Just to round out, that means Invincible VS’ roster looks like this thus far:

  • Atom Eve
  • Battle Beast
  • Bulletproof
  • Invincible
  • Lucan
  • Omni-Man
  • Rex Splode
  • Thula
